Frequently Asked Questions About Funeral Homes in Saverton

Common questions about funeral services and funeral homes in Saverton, Missouri.

Q1.What are the typical costs for a traditional funeral service at a funeral home in Saverton, Missouri?

In Saverton and across Missouri, a traditional funeral service with viewing, burial, and basic services typically ranges from $7,000 to $12,000. Costs can vary based on the funeral home's pricing, casket selection, and additional services like transportation or obituaries. It's advisable to request a detailed General Price List from local providers to compare options specific to Ralls County.

Q2.Are there any local Saverton or Missouri state regulations I should know about when planning a burial?

Yes, Missouri state law requires that a death certificate be filed with the local health department within five days. For burials in Saverton, you must also comply with any cemetery regulations set by local authorities or private cemeteries in Ralls County. Embalming is not required by state law unless there is a specific public health concern or delay.

Q3.How do I choose a reputable funeral home in the Saverton, MO area?

Start by asking for recommendations from friends, family, or local clergy in Saverton or nearby communities like Hannibal. Check online reviews and verify that the funeral home is licensed with the Missouri State Board of Embalmers and Funeral Directors. Visiting in person to discuss services and pricing can help you assess their professionalism and local reputation.

Q4.What types of funeral services are commonly offered by funeral homes in Saverton, Missouri?

Funeral homes in Saverton typically offer traditional funerals, cremation services, memorial services, and direct burials. Many also provide grief support, pre-planning options, and assistance with veterans' benefits, reflecting the needs of Missouri's rural communities. Some may coordinate with local churches or cemeteries in Ralls County for services.

Q5.Can I pre-plan a funeral in Saverton, MO, and what are the benefits?

Yes, most funeral homes in Saverton offer pre-planning services, allowing you to arrange and fund your funeral in advance. Benefits include locking in current prices, reducing the burden on family, and ensuring your wishes are met according to Missouri state regulations. Pre-paid plans are protected under Missouri law, often held in trust or insurance policies.

Understanding Funeral Services in Saverton, Missouri: A Compassionate Guide for Families

Helpful insights about funeral services in Saverton, Missouri

When a loved one passes away in Saverton, Missouri, the process of planning funeral services can feel overwhelming during a time of grief. As you navigate this difficult period, understanding your options for honoring your loved one's life can bring comfort and clarity. Funeral services in our community serve not only as a final farewell but as an important step in the healing journey for families and friends who gather to remember and celebrate a life well-lived.

In Saverton and throughout Ralls County, families typically have several options when considering funeral services. Traditional funeral services often include a visitation or wake, followed by a funeral ceremony, and then burial at a local cemetery like the Saverton Cemetery or other resting places in the area. Many families appreciate the structure and familiarity of this approach, which provides multiple opportunities for community support and shared remembrance. For those who prefer cremation, memorial services can be arranged either before or after the cremation process, allowing for flexibility in timing and location while still honoring your loved one's memory.

One aspect unique to our Saverton community is the importance of personalization in funeral services. Whether your family has deep roots in this area or you're newer to our riverside community, incorporating elements that reflect your loved one's personality and life story can create a meaningful tribute. This might include displaying photographs from their time enjoying the Mississippi River, incorporating their favorite hymns or music, or sharing stories about their connection to our close-knit community. Many local funeral homes understand the value of these personal touches and can help you create a service that truly honors the individual.

Practical considerations are also important when planning funeral services in Saverton. You'll want to consider factors such as budget, religious or cultural traditions, and the preferences your loved one may have expressed during their lifetime. It's helpful to know that Missouri law requires funeral directors to provide you with a detailed price list of all available services and merchandise, allowing you to make informed decisions that align with your family's needs and resources. Don't hesitate to ask questions about what each service includes and how it might be adapted to suit your specific situation.
